Bank PO / Clerk / RBI - MCQ Practice Questions
Bank exams reward accuracy under time pressure more than depth, and prelims is often decided by a few marks in a twenty minute section. Questions here follow the IBPS PO, IBPS Clerk, SBI PO, SBI Clerk and RBI Grade B pattern across quantitative aptitude, reasoning ability, English language, general and banking awareness, and computer aptitude. Data interpretation sets are included in full rather than as single questions, since that is how they appear in the paper.
